  1. Unman, Wittering and Zigo is a 1971 British thriller film directed by John Mackenzie and starring David Hemmings, Douglas Wilmer and Carolyn Seymour. It was adapted by Simon Raven from Giles Cooper's 1958 BBC Radio 3 radio drama Unman, Wittering and Zigo.

  2. The play is set in a traditional boysboarding school. A teacher has died, apparently by accident: he fell off a cliff above the sea. John Ebony, a young man, is engaged to take his place; it is his first job and he hopes it will be permanent.

Unman, Wittering and Zigo came out in 1971, the same year as Duel, Straw Dogs, and A Clockwork Orange, all in their various ways dark, unsettling commentaries on power dynamics and manhood under siege. David Hemmings plays the new teacher in town to a classroom full of bored, entitled psychopaths.
